Jeff Frase
Founder & Managing Partner
Former Managing Director at Goldman Sachs, Lehman Brothers, and JPMorgan with 35 years of global deal-making experience. His most recent corporate experience was as President of Noble Americas, and then co-CEO of the public entity, Noble Group, where he was also a Board Member. Active private equity and venture investor with deep market insight across commodities, infrastructure and technology. BS from Lehigh University.

Jay Sullivan
Partner, Business Development
Lead’s Harbour Island’s business development and capital sourcing. Senior business development professional with twenty years of experience raising capital for Alternative Investment vehicles from a broad network of Institutional Investors, Family Offices, and High Net Worth Individuals. Jay is the founder of East Island Partners, a placement agent and capital advisory firm based in New York. Prior to founding East Island, Jay was Head of Investor Relations for Dwight Mortgage Trust, a private Mortgage REIT, and the Head of Business Development for 12 years at Shannon River Partners, a leading long/short equity hedge fund. BA from UNC-Chapel Hill and MBA from Columbia Business School.
